Description
No 1 Town Gate is a house that is part of a row, dating from the mid-18th century, with some alterations made in the mid-19th century. It is constructed of hammer-dressed stone and features quoins and a stone slate roof. The building has two storeys and a symmetrical facade, which includes a central door flanked by a 4-light double chamfered window on each floor. Notably, all the mullions have been removed from the windows. The elevation facing the road has a central doorway with a deep lintel and a false flat arch above it. Additionally, there are two mid-19th century single lights on the first floor.
